Aspirants must pass Class 12 with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ics as compulsory subjects (as per WBJEE rules) with at least 45% aggregate (40% aggregate in case of candidates belonging to reserved category) in the above subjects with individual pass marks (in both theory and practical wherever applicable) in all the three subjects as stated above in regular class mode to apply for BTech course. Candidates should also pass English in Class 10 and Class 12 with at least 30% aggregate to apply for BTech course.

Yes, NSHM IET offers lateral entry to seven BTech specialisations, include Computer Science, Civil, Mechanical, CSE Data Science, CSE Artificial Intelligence & Machine Learning, etc. BTech (LE) is a three-year course. Candidates who have completed a Diploma in Engineering can apply for lateral entry to the BTech course. Admission to BTech (LE) will be based on WBJEE JELET score.

Admission to BTech course is based on WBJEE or JEE Main score. Students with Higher Secondary (Science) or equivalent examination and have qualified Joint Entrance Examination (Main) conducted by Central Board of Secondary Education or the Joint Entrance Examination conducted by the West Bengal Joint Entrance Examination Board for admission to Engineering, Pharmacy & Technological Degree Colleges as recommended by West Bengal Joint Entrance Examinations Board.

BTech is a four-year course offered in seven specialisations. Check below the BTech specialisations:
| BTech Specialisations | |
|---|---|
| Computer Science Engineering | Civil Engineering |
| Mechanical Engineering | Electrical Engineering |
| Electronics & Communication Engineering | CSE Data Science |
| CSE Artificial Intelligence & Machine Learning | - |
